Gonadotropin-releasing hormone (GnRH)

A) is made by the ovaries.
B) causes endometrial cells to multiply.
C) is produced by the pituitary.
D) is secreted when there is a high level of progesterone in the blood.
E) stimulates the release of FSH and LH.


E
